



PushMon is described as 'New kind of cloud-based monitoring system. Instead of checking public facing servers on a regular basis, PushMon will wait for pings from the objects being monitored. These objects are usually batch jobs, scheduled/cron scripts, backups, or test scripts, but really' and is an website.
